    23, WELLINGTON CRESCENT, SHIPLEY, SHIPLEY, BD18 3PH

    This terraced freehold property on Wellington Crescent last sold in March 2006 for £194,000. Based on price growth in the BD18 district since then, its estimated current value is £324,918 — placing it in the 54th percentile nationally and the 85th percentile within BD18. The property covers 168 m² (1,808 sq ft), giving an estimated value of £1,934 per m². The EPC rating is E, with a potential rating of C.
